Yamaha 02R96

Assignment Overview

A right-aligned modifier button (such as SHIFT) below a button description indicates
that the button has an alternate meaning/use while holding down this modifier.

DISPLAY ACCESS Section

AUX SELECT Section

ENCODER MODE Section

FADER MODE Section

Control

Assignment

METER

Clears Overload LEDs.

Control

Assignment

AUX 1

Assigns Send 1 Level to Encoders, and Send 1 to 4 Levels to DSP Encoders. While
held, the Channel Strip displays show the current Send 1 destination assignment.

AUX 2

Assigns Send 2 Level to Encoders, and Send 1 to 4 Levels to DSP Encoders. While
held, the Channel Strip displays show the current Send 2 destination assignment.

AUX 3

Assigns Send 3 Level to Encoders, and Send 1 to 4 Levels to DSP Encoders. While
held, the Channel Strip displays show the current Send 3 destination assignment.

AUX 4

Assigns Send 4 Level to Encoders, and Send 1 to 4 Levels to DSP Encoders. While
held, the Channel Strip displays show the current Send 4 destination assignment.

AUX 5

Assigns Send 5 Level to Encoders, and Send 5 to 8 Levels to DSP Encoders. While
held, the Channel Strip displays show the current Send 5 destination assignment.

Control

Assignment

PAN

Assigns Pan to Encoders; assigns selected track’s pan/surround parameters to DSP
Encoders.

AUX

Assigns Send 1 Level to Encoders, and Send 1 to 4 Levels to DSP Encoders. While
held, the Channel Strip displays show the current Send 1 destination assignment.

Control

Assignment

FADER

Enables/Disables Flip mode.

AUX/MTRX

Enables/Disables Flip mode.
